Are there residential inpatient rehab centers located directly in Beech Island, SC, or will I need to travel to nearby cities?

Beech Island itself is a small community with limited healthcare infrastructure, so there are no residential inpatient rehab facilities within the town limits. However, residents typically access treatment by traveling to nearby cities like Aiken, Augusta (GA), or North Augusta, which are within a 15-30 minute drive and offer various inpatient and outpatient programs.

What local resources in Beech Island, SC, can provide immediate support or referrals for addiction treatment?

For immediate local support in Beech Island, you can contact the Aiken Center for Alcohol and Other Drug Services, which serves the county and provides assessments and referrals. Additionally, Beech Island residents often utilize the emergency departments at nearby hospitals in Aiken or Augusta for crisis intervention and connection to detox or treatment services.

How can I verify if a rehab center near Beech Island, SC, accepts my South Carolina Medicaid or private insurance?

To verify insurance acceptance, directly contact facilities in the Aiken-Augusta area and ask about their billing for South Carolina Medicaid (Healthy Connections) or specific private plans. Many centers, like those in Aiken, have admissions staff who can perform a quick benefits check. You can also call the SC Department of Alcohol and Other Drug Abuse Services (DAODAS) for a list of state-contracted providers in the region.

What are the options for outpatient addiction treatment accessible from Beech Island, SC, for someone who needs to maintain work or family commitments?

Several outpatient options are accessible from Beech Island, including intensive outpatient programs (IOP) and standard outpatient counseling in Aiken, such as those offered by Aiken Center for Alcohol and Other Drug Services or private clinics. These programs often offer evening or weekend sessions to accommodate schedules, and the commute is typically manageable for Beech Island residents.

Are there any specialized addiction treatment programs near Beech Island, SC, for co-occurring mental health disorders or specific substances like opioids?

Yes, specialized programs for co-occurring disorders and opioid addiction are available in the broader Aiken-Augusta region. Facilities like the Aiken Center and certain clinics in Augusta offer integrated dual diagnosis treatment and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) for opioid use disorder, including medications like Suboxone or Vivitrol, which are accessible within a short drive from Beech Island.
